  foolishly mortal

  'Lord, what fools these mortals be'
loving each other hopelessly.
We're mortally foolish you and I
but our love will never die.

We the mortals be,
fools too, you and me.
I cant help it, and neither can you
so while I'm mortal, I'll keep loving you.

Mortally foolish-foolishly mortal.
No herbs to annoint our eyes;
to make our feelings naught but lies.
We may be fools, you and I,
but if loving you
makes me a fool,
then a fool I'll stay
day after day.

I love you

*inspired by A Midsummer Night's Dream
